The Golden Age of Morning Cartoons
The 80s and 90s are often referred to as the golden age of morning cartoons. This was a time when television was still a relatively new medium, and cartoon shows were designed to entertain and educate children. The likes of He-Man and the Masters of the Universe, G.I. Joe: A Real American Hero, and Transformers were staples of many children's daily routines. These shows were not only fun to watch but also taught valuable lessons about courage, friendship, and teamwork.

The Impact of Classic Morning Cartoons
Classic morning cartoons had a significant impact on popular culture. They not only entertained children but also influenced the way they thought, felt, and behaved. Many of these shows tackled complex issues such as bullying, racism, and environmentalism, making them more than just mere entertainment. The shows also spawned numerous merchandise, from toys and clothing to video games and movies, making them a cultural phenomenon.
Nostalgia and Revival
In recent years, there has been a resurgence of interest in classic morning cartoons. Many of the original shows have been rebooted or remade, introducing the characters and storylines to a new generation of children. The nostalgia factor has also played a significant role, with many adults revisiting their childhood favorites and sharing them with their own children. This nostalgia has also led to the creation of new content, such as documentaries and behind-the-scenes specials, that explore the history and making of these iconic shows.
